Spellirium (PC) Preview: A Clever Classic Adventure With… A Word Game?
It’s not a yeti, it’s a tunk. Big difference.
Yo dawg, I heard you like classic adventure games and word games, so we put a word game in your classic- you get the idea. Being touted by the gaming elite, including Double Fine’s Tim Schafer and Penny Arcade’s Jerry Holkins (Tycho), Spellirium is a witty adventure game much like those old LucasArts and Sierra titles. In keeping with the times, the game resorts to a tile-based word game, which will either make you cheer or squirm. As a Scrabble non-afficianado, It made me squirm.

No New Apple Products Until Fall Is A Bummer
Except not.
Apple is sitting on $146 billion. It’s a lot of money. It’s not all necessarily within arm’s reach and (now) a huge chunk of it is going to investors, to the tune of an additional $50 billion, but there was some bad news on Apple’s earnings call today. That they made less money year over year is simply a sign of their times, but the worst news came when Tim Cook announced they won’t have any new products until at least September. Did You Suffer From iPhone 4 “Antennagate” Issues? Expect Your $15 Check Soon!
Don’t you remember when iPhones only had four rows of buttons?
Remember Antennagate, the iPhone’s first big scandal? Okay, so it was a bit hyped up by the media (not us, obviously), but Apple wound up losing a $53 million lawsuit about the issue, which means that the complaints must have had some kind of merit, right? Well, now it’s time for Apple to start writing checks and if you made a claim, yours should be on its way!
